The Structure

Clarity is a private, three-month coaching container.

We meet virtually once a week for 60-minute sessions.

During our time together, you will commit to a two-month pause from alcohol — not as
punishment, but as information. A structured pause allows you to observe your patterns clearly,
without negotiation or noise.

Between sessions, you will receive:

– Curated reading recommendations

– Guided journaling prompts designed to deepen self-awareness

– Practical integration practices to help you navigate social settings, emotional triggers, and daily
rhythms during your pause

– Reasonable access to me between sessions for questions, moments of uncertainty, and
real-time support
